Output d8bcd3037881acff3ec05b8dae6bffaa4e2808dfd0d2d8a5fe9dd0b6927fc055:1

value
999927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f94db2e1d6a058ef908c7a59268e206f392934ba OP_EQUAL
address
3QRDFuxfHFMZV8TtCLyuXLiiufFHRfyRHX
transaction
d8bcd3037881acff3ec05b8dae6bffaa4e2808dfd0d2d8a5fe9dd0b6927fc055
confirmations
377857
spent
true